At the court session on June 8 on the case about drug contraband and use by Usman Garisov, a resident of Dagestan, who is kept, since February 10, at the investigatory insulator in Azerbaijan, policemen gave contradictory evidences. This was stated by Umar Garisov, Usman's brother, a resident of Karanaiaul village of the Kayakent District of Dagestan; he believes that the consideration of the case was deliberately protracted and is preparing a protest action.

Lately, the capital of Chechnya saw almost two dozens attacks made from paintball rifles on girls without headscarves. One of the victims of these attacks lost her eye as a result of a paintball shot. According to human rights activists, local militiamen may be involved in the attacks.

From early June, unidentified persons are driving in central Grozny in cars with tinted glasses and shoot from paintball rifles (the so-called "markers") at the girls who go along the street with uncovered heads. This is reported by the Human Rights Centre (HRC) "Memorial".

During 22 years of presence in Northern Caucasus, the Internal Troops (IT) of the MIA (MIA) lost 2984 persons as casualties and 9000 more as wounded soldiers. This was stated by Army General Nikolai Rogozhkin, IT Commander-in-Chief, when he spoke to the Operative-Purpose Independent Division.
